ASME Section VIII vs. ASME Section I - PSV Specific

ASME Section VIII vs. ASME Section I - PSV Specific

ASME Section VIII vs. ASME Section I - PSV Specific

(OP)
I did a search but didn't find this, so if I missed an applicable thread please gently point me in the right direction.

I'm working on sizing some PSVs and while I am quite familiar with the API calculations for capacity as well as applicable scenarios, I'm a bit at a loss as to the mechanical side of things, code stamping and so forth.

My question is how do I determine whether the PSV data sheet should reference ASME Section I vs. ASME Section VIII?

And a related question, is there a chart or comparison out there that is PSV specific (and is that even a "thing"?) with reference to these two codes?
